NFC.U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2018 in Review

33 of the 4,369 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in New Frontier Corporation Units, each consisting of one Class A Ordinary Share and one half of one Wa (NFC.U) for Q2 2018, worth a combined $145M.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 33 funds opened new NFC.U positions and 0 closed out — a net gain of 33 holders — while 0 added to existing stakes and 0 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Alyeska Investment Group, opening a new position worth an estimated $10.1M.
